Maxis offers “Buy 1 Free 1” Deal for Huawei P40 and P40 Pro

The Huawei’s flagship P40 series smartphones possess some of the best cameras you can find on a smartphone. Now Maxis is making the prospect of owning not one but two Huawei flagship smartphones a reality with its Buy 1, Free 1 deal starting from 24 July 2020 onwards.

The mechanics of Maxis’ latest deal is similar to their previous deal with the Huawei P30 series last year. Under the terms and conditions for the deal, the Huawei P40 and P40 Pro need to be purchased with a 2-year Maxis Zerolution plan to get two devices with an instalment from as low as RM130/month.

Under Maxis’ Zerolution plan, there is no upfront payment for the device and payment is made on the customer’s next bill. Also, monthly instalments for the device will be made through a customer’s Maxis Bill with no added interest.

The Huawei P40 has a 6.1” OLED display with 2340×1080 pixels resolution. It comes powered by a Kirin 990 5G processor with 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age. It boasts a triple camera setup that is comprised of a 50MP f/1.9 main camera, a 16MP f/2.2 ultra-wide-angle shooter and an 8MP f/2.4 telephoto camera with 3X optical zoom.

You can get two Huawei P40 units at RM130/month when you subscribe to Maxis Postpaid 188 and a Share-line on Zerolution with a 24-month contract. In total that would cost you RM366/month (RM130 for the device + RM188 for postpaid plan + RM48 for the supplementary line).

If you prefer a smartphone with more versatile photographic options, then the Huawei P40 Pro may be more suited for you. You get a 6.58” OLED display with 2640 x 1200 pixels resolution, complemented by a 90Hz refresh rate. Similarly, it runs on a Kirin 990 5G processor and gets 8GB of RAM and 256GB of storage. It retains the same 50MP f/1.9 main camera though it gains a higher resolution 40MP f/1.8 ultra-wide-angle shooter. It also has a higher resolution 12MP f/3.4 telephoto periscope shooter with 5x optical zoom supported by Optical Image Stabilisation. 

Two Huawei P40 Pro units can be yours for as low as RM190/month with a subscription to Maxis Postpaid 188 together with a Share-line on a 24-month contract. All in, the total cost of owning the two will come up to RM426/ month (RM190 for the device + RM188 for a postpaid plan + RM48 for the supplementary line).

Below are the bundled contract pricing for the phones.

Huawei P40 128GB

Maxis Postpaid 128 + 48 (Share-line) – RM155/ month

Maxis Postpaid 158 + 48 (Share-line) – RM140/ month

Maxis Postpaid 188 + 48 (Share-line) – RM130/ month

Huawei P40 Pro 256GB

Maxis Postpaid 128 + 48 (Share-line) – RM210/ month

Maxis Postpaid 158 + 48 (Share-line) – RM195/ month

Maxis Postpaid 188 + 48 (Share-line) – RM190/ month

It should be noted that the two Huawei models do not come with Google Mobile Services. Instead, you will need to use the Huawei AppGallery to install all your essential apps like Maybank2u, Lazada, TikTok, Wechat and more.
